Potassium cyanide is a potent inhibitor of cellular respiration, acting on mitochondrial cytochrome c oxidase, hence blocking oxidative phosphorylation. In chemistry, the formula weight is a quantity computed by multiplying the atomic weight (in atomic mass units) of each element in a chemical formula by the number of atoms of that element present in the formula, then adding all of these products together. The percentage by weight of any atom or group of atoms in a compound can be computed by dividing the total weight of the atom (or group of atoms) in the formula by the formula weight and multiplying by 100. Percent Composition Worksheet - Solutions Find the percent compositions of all of the elements in the following compounds: 1) CuBr 2 Copper (II) Bromide Cu: 28.45% Br: 71.55% 2) NaOH Sodium Hydroxide Na: 57.48% O: 39.99% H: 2.53% 3) (NH 4)2S Ammonium Sulfide N: 41.1% H: 11.8% S: 47.1% 4) N2S2 Dinitrogen disulfide N: 30.4% S: 69.6% 5) KMnO 4 Potassium permanganate C 2 H 3 O 2.
